Deep Tissue Massage Deep tissue massage is a massage technique used for tight or painful muscles, postural problems, or to recovery from different types of injury. Deep tissue massage targets the deep layers of muscle and connective tissue. The massage therapist uses slower strokes across the grain of the muscle to loosen tense areas. Because of its intensity it is not uncommon for people to feel sore for one to two days after a deep tissue massage. If you are looking for a soothing or relaxing experience, ask for a different type of massage therapy such as aromatherapy massage or a Swedish massage. You are likely to feel some pain during deep tissue massage and may have some discomfort for a day or two after the massage has been completed but the results will be well worth it.
